A Bitcoin mining pool is a collective of miners who come together to share their computational power and pool their resources. The primary aim is to increase the probability of successfully solving the cryptographic puzzles that validate Bitcoin transactions on the blockchain. When a mystery is solved, the reward—paid in Bitcoin—is shared among the pool's participants based on their contributed computing power.
The notion of pooling together resources is akin to teamwork where each player brings a unique skill to achieve a common goal. In the context of Bitcoin mining, this teamwork approach helps distribute the risks and rewards, making it more manageable for individual miners who might not have the resources to compete individually.
The concept of mining pools wasn't part of the original design of Bitcoin. It emerged as a practical solution to the increasing difficulty of mining Bitcoin. Early Bitcoin miners could successfully mine using personal computers. However, as the difficulty of mining increased, primarily due to the rising number of miners and the halving events, individual efforts became less feasible.
In 2010, Bitcoin mining pools came into the picture, starting with Slush Pool. The main idea was to create a collaborative environment where miners could combine their efforts, improving their collective chances of earning a reward. Over the years, numerous mining pools have been established, offering different benefits and collaboration models.
When participating in a Bitcoin mining pool, each miner contributes their hash rate—the speed at which they are able to solve the cryptographic puzzle. The pool manager facilitates this collaboration by distributing tasks and coordinating efforts, aiming to solve a block on the Bitcoin blockchain.
